PIN1 inhibitor 3
PIN1 inhibitor 3 (Compound A0) is a PIN1 inhibitor, with a KD of 25 nM and an IC50 of 150 nM. PIN1 inhibitor 3 can be used as a target protein ligand for the synthesis of PROTAC. PIN1 inhibitor 3 can be utilized in cancer research.
